Description Julien Nabet 2016-12-10 12:42:56 UTC
Description:
On pc Debian x86-64 with master sources updated today, I got a crash when creating a chart

Steps to Reproduce:
1. Open a brand new Calc file
2. Put 2 columns of 3 values
3. Click on Chart icon to create a chart
4. Wait for 5 secs max


Actual Results:  
Crash

Expected Results:
No crash


Reproducible: Always

User Profile Reset: Yes
